Starting out in pickleball? You don’t need to spend $200 on a paddle. Here are our top picks for beginners:
What to Look For Weight: 7.3-8.4 oz is the sweet spot for most beginners Grip size: Measure your hand — too big or small causes problems Material: Composite or graphite faces work great Price: $40-80 gets you something solid Our Top Picks 1.
